ELDERFLOWER CORDIAL

June is the best time to make this cordial when the elder trees are full of their frothy blooms. Dilute the cordial with sparkling water or prosecco for a perfectly perfumed summer treat.


INGREDIENTS


175 g elderflower heads (about 25 large heads)

900 g golden granulated sugar

2 lemons - pared zest & juice


Place the flowers in a bowl with the lemon zest. Add 1.5 litres water, cover & leave to infuse in a cool place for 24 hours, stirring occasionally.


Strain the liquid into a preserving pan, add the lemon juice & sugar and heat gently, stirring until the sugar has dissolved.


Simmer for 2-3 minutes before straining through a muslin cloth or jelly bag.


Pour into sterilised bottles & store in the fridge. Dilute the cordial to taste with still or sparkling water & serve with a slice of lemon, a small sprig of mint & lots of ice.


Use within 1 week. The cordial can also be frozen & defrosted when required.

DECKCHAIR RENOVATION

If you have old deckchairs lurking at the back of your shed or outbuilding why don't you consider giving them a new lease of life? They are actually really comfortable & make a really pretty & functional addition to your outside space.


We offer a complete deckchair renovation service and an extensive range of fabrics from which you can choose. Alternatively for those interested in a more hands-on approach, we offer or a one-day, bespoke deckchair renovation course here in Hampshire where we will teach you how to renovate your deckchair yourself.

The gorgeous new fabric we used as the background to our email promoting this Blog post is LALY, from the new Alba collection by Manuel Canovas. Both vibrant and exotic in character this remarkable embroidery employs a variety of stitch-work to describe Frangipani, Protea and Heliconia, all foliage from Polynesia and the West Indies. Perfect for adding a shot of vibrancy to upholstery, cushions, curtains or blinds.
